Yonchi Williams' Obituary
Mrs. Yonchi Williams, 83, was called home to be with our Lord on January 13, 2025, in Tacoma, WA surrounded by family.
She is survived by her husband, Thomas R. Williams, Jr; her children Robert (Lisa), Thomas (Karen), Mary (Merrill), Margaret, and Catherine; 15 grandchildren, one great-grandchild, and many extended family and friends. She is predeceased by her father Chae Kyong Kim, mother Pu Chon Kim, two sisters, one brother, and two grandchildren.
Born on March 16, 1941 in Hiroshima, Japan; the family returned to their home country of South Korea when she was 4 years old where she grew up with two brothers and six sisters. She and Thomas moved to the United States in 1977, to Lacey, WA where she attended cosmetology school to become a hairstylist. in 1979, the family settled in Tacoma, WA where she became a homemaker and raised her family.
Yonchi’s biggest passion was her family. She was a devoted mother and grandmother who loved spending time with them especially her grandchildren attending their sporting events, school activities, or at home singing, dancing, or playing games. She was happy just being among them.
She also loved traveling to see the world through her children’s and grandchildren’s eyes. She was an amazing chef who expressed her love through food. She always wanted to feed you and made sure there was extra for you to take a plate home.
Yonchi welcomed so many people into her heart and home. She will be missed by all who knew her.
